Home
last modified time | relevance | path

Searched refs:ant_cfg (Results 1 – 14 of 14) sorted by relevance

/OK3568_Linux_fs/kernel/drivers/net/wireless/broadcom/brcm80211/brcmsmac/
H A Dantsel.c180 static u16 brcms_c_antsel_antcfg2antsel(struct antsel_info *asi, u8 ant_cfg) in brcms_c_antsel_antcfg2antsel() argument
182 u8 idx = BRCMS_ANTIDX_11N(BRCMS_ANTSEL_11N(ant_cfg)); in brcms_c_antsel_antcfg2antsel()
204 u8 ant_cfg; in brcms_c_antsel_cfgupd() local
210 ant_cfg = antsel->ant_config[ANT_SELCFG_TX_DEF]; in brcms_c_antsel_cfgupd()
211 mimo_antsel = brcms_c_antsel_antcfg2antsel(asi, ant_cfg); in brcms_c_antsel_cfgupd()
217 asi->antcfg_cur.ant_config[ANT_SELCFG_TX_DEF] = ant_cfg; in brcms_c_antsel_cfgupd()
222 ant_cfg = antsel->ant_config[ANT_SELCFG_RX_DEF]; in brcms_c_antsel_cfgupd()
223 mimo_antsel = brcms_c_antsel_antcfg2antsel(asi, ant_cfg); in brcms_c_antsel_cfgupd()
229 asi->antcfg_cur.ant_config[ANT_SELCFG_RX_DEF] = ant_cfg; in brcms_c_antsel_cfgupd()
/OK3568_Linux_fs/kernel/drivers/net/wireless/nxp/mlan/
H A Dmlan_misc.c3982 mlan_ds_ant_cfg *ant_cfg = MNULL; in wlan_radio_ioctl_ant_cfg() local
3989 ant_cfg = &radio_cfg->param.ant_cfg; in wlan_radio_ioctl_ant_cfg()
4000 ant_cfg->tx_antenna &= 0x0303; in wlan_radio_ioctl_ant_cfg()
4001 ant_cfg->rx_antenna &= 0x0303; in wlan_radio_ioctl_ant_cfg()
4003 if (ant_cfg->tx_antenna & 0x00FF) { in wlan_radio_ioctl_ant_cfg()
4006 (bitcount(ant_cfg->tx_antenna & in wlan_radio_ioctl_ant_cfg()
4011 if (ant_cfg->tx_antenna & 0xFF00) { in wlan_radio_ioctl_ant_cfg()
4014 (bitcount(ant_cfg->tx_antenna & in wlan_radio_ioctl_ant_cfg()
4019 if (ant_cfg->rx_antenna & 0x00FF) { in wlan_radio_ioctl_ant_cfg()
4022 ant_cfg->rx_antenna & 0x00FF); in wlan_radio_ioctl_ant_cfg()
[all …]
H A Dmlan_cmdevt.c6268 mlan_ds_ant_cfg *ant_cfg = (mlan_ds_ant_cfg *)pdata_buf; in wlan_cmd_802_11_rf_antenna() local
6297 wlan_cpu_to_le16((t_u16)ant_cfg->tx_antenna); in wlan_cmd_802_11_rf_antenna()
6301 wlan_cpu_to_le16((t_u16)ant_cfg->rx_antenna); in wlan_cmd_802_11_rf_antenna()
6418 radio->param.ant_cfg.tx_antenna = tx_ant_mode; in wlan_ret_802_11_rf_antenna()
6419 radio->param.ant_cfg.rx_antenna = rx_ant_mode; in wlan_ret_802_11_rf_antenna()
H A Dmlan_ioctl.h1444 mlan_ds_ant_cfg ant_cfg; member
/OK3568_Linux_fs/kernel/drivers/net/wireless/nxp/mlinux/
H A Dmoal_cfg80211.c2368 *tx_ant = radio->param.ant_cfg.tx_antenna; in woal_cfg80211_get_antenna()
2369 *rx_ant = radio->param.ant_cfg.rx_antenna; in woal_cfg80211_get_antenna()
2426 radio->param.ant_cfg.tx_antenna = tx_ant; in woal_cfg80211_set_antenna()
2427 radio->param.ant_cfg.rx_antenna = rx_ant; in woal_cfg80211_set_antenna()
5004 if (((radio->param.ant_cfg.tx_antenna & 0xFF) != 3 && in woal_cfg80211_notify_antcfg()
5005 (radio->param.ant_cfg.tx_antenna & 0xFF) != 0) || in woal_cfg80211_notify_antcfg()
5006 ((radio->param.ant_cfg.rx_antenna & 0xFF) != 3 && in woal_cfg80211_notify_antcfg()
5007 (radio->param.ant_cfg.rx_antenna & 0xFF) != 0)) { in woal_cfg80211_notify_antcfg()
5030 } else if ((radio->param.ant_cfg.tx_antenna & 0xFF) == in woal_cfg80211_notify_antcfg()
5032 (radio->param.ant_cfg.rx_antenna & 0xFF) == in woal_cfg80211_notify_antcfg()
[all …]
H A Dmoal_uap.c1915 radio->param.ant_cfg.tx_antenna = antenna_config.tx_mode; in woal_uap_antenna_cfg()
1916 radio->param.ant_cfg.rx_antenna = antenna_config.rx_mode; in woal_uap_antenna_cfg()
1934 antenna_config.tx_mode = radio->param.ant_cfg.tx_antenna; in woal_uap_antenna_cfg()
1935 antenna_config.rx_mode = radio->param.ant_cfg.rx_antenna; in woal_uap_antenna_cfg()
H A Dmoal_priv.c6379 radio->param.ant_cfg.tx_antenna = data[0]; in woal_set_get_tx_rx_ant()
6380 radio->param.ant_cfg.rx_antenna = data[0]; in woal_set_get_tx_rx_ant()
6382 radio->param.ant_cfg.rx_antenna = data[1]; in woal_set_get_tx_rx_ant()
6400 data[0] = radio->param.ant_cfg.tx_antenna; in woal_set_get_tx_rx_ant()
6401 data[1] = radio->param.ant_cfg.rx_antenna; in woal_set_get_tx_rx_ant()
H A Dmoal_sta_cfg80211.c9724 radio->param.ant_cfg.tx_antenna = 0x101;
9725 radio->param.ant_cfg.rx_antenna = 0x101;
9732 wiphy->available_antennas_tx = radio->param.ant_cfg.tx_antenna;
9733 wiphy->available_antennas_rx = radio->param.ant_cfg.rx_antenna;
H A Dmoal_main.c5410 radio->param.ant_cfg.tx_antenna =
5411 radio->param.ant_cfg.rx_antenna = antcfg;
5417 radio->param.ant_cfg.tx_antenna =
5419 radio->param.ant_cfg.rx_antenna = antcfg & 0x0003;
H A Dmlan_ioctl.h1444 mlan_ds_ant_cfg ant_cfg; member
H A Dmoal_eth_ioctl.c13119 radio->param.ant_cfg.tx_antenna = data[0]; in woal_priv_set_get_tx_rx_ant()
13120 radio->param.ant_cfg.rx_antenna = data[0]; in woal_priv_set_get_tx_rx_ant()
13122 radio->param.ant_cfg.rx_antenna = data[1]; in woal_priv_set_get_tx_rx_ant()
13145 data[0] = radio->param.ant_cfg.tx_antenna; in woal_priv_set_get_tx_rx_ant()
13146 data[1] = radio->param.ant_cfg.rx_antenna; in woal_priv_set_get_tx_rx_ant()
/OK3568_Linux_fs/kernel/drivers/net/wireless/marvell/mwifiex/
H A Dsta_cmd.c305 struct mwifiex_ds_ant_cfg *ant_cfg) in mwifiex_cmd_rf_antenna() argument
319 ant_mimo->tx_ant_mode = cpu_to_le16((u16)ant_cfg-> in mwifiex_cmd_rf_antenna()
322 ant_mimo->rx_ant_mode = cpu_to_le16((u16)ant_cfg-> in mwifiex_cmd_rf_antenna()
329 ant_siso->ant_mode = cpu_to_le16((u16)ant_cfg->tx_ant); in mwifiex_cmd_rf_antenna()
H A Dcfg80211.c1853 struct mwifiex_ds_ant_cfg ant_cfg; in mwifiex_cfg80211_set_antenna() local
1903 ant_cfg.tx_ant = tx_ant; in mwifiex_cfg80211_set_antenna()
1904 ant_cfg.rx_ant = rx_ant; in mwifiex_cfg80211_set_antenna()
1907 HostCmd_ACT_GEN_SET, 0, &ant_cfg, true); in mwifiex_cfg80211_set_antenna()
/OK3568_Linux_fs/kernel/drivers/net/wireless/rockchip_wlan/mvl88w8977/mlan/
H A Dmlan_misc.c3453 mlan_ds_ant_cfg_1x1 *ant_cfg; in wlan_radio_ioctl_ant_cfg() local
3474 ant_cfg = &radio_cfg->param.ant_cfg_1x1; in wlan_radio_ioctl_ant_cfg()
3480 0, (t_void *)pioctl_req, (t_void *)ant_cfg); in wlan_radio_ioctl_ant_cfg()